Production method of L-phosphinothricin

2017 
The invention discloses a production method of L-phosphinothricin. According to the method, 2-carbonyl-4-(hydroxymethylphosphonyl)butyric acid is used as a substrate and is catalyzed by an enzyme catalytic system to obtain L-phosphinothricin, and the enzyme catalytic system is composed of gamma-aminobutyric acid/alpha-ketoglutarate transaminase, glutamate dehydrogenase and a coenzyme regeneration system. The method utilizes the advantages of high catalytic activity, strong stereoselectivity and the like of transaminase, and also solves the problem of incomplete transaminase catalytic reaction, so that the catalytic reaction can completely convert the substrate 2-carbonyl-4-(hydroxymethylphosphonyl)butyric acid into L-phosphinothricin, and the conversion rate can reach 100%; no by-product alpha-ketoglutarate is accumulated in the final product of the method, and the residual amount of other substances such as the raw material glutamic acid in the product after the end of the reaction is extremely low, so the subsequent refining process of L-phosphinothricin is greatly simplified, and the total yield of the product is increased.
